Tourism could comprise 10% of Mongolia’s gross domestic product if the country can attract 2 million annual tourists by 2030, the country’s tourism minister told CNBC Wednesday. “We have a big, ambitious kind of goal, which is about 2 million tourists by 2030, which will be around a $4 billion contribution towards our GDP,” said Nomin Chinbat, Mongolia’s minister of culture, sports, tourism and youth.Money from tourists currently makes up between 3%-4% of Mongolia’s GDP, she said.The landlocked Asian country welcomed a record-breaking 808,000 foreigners in 2024, and interest continues to rise, especially among those seeking nature, adventure, culture and…
Israeli fighter jets struck near the presidential palace in Damascus, the Syrian capital, early Friday, in what Israel’s prime minister and defense minister said was a message to the Syrian government after a wave of sectarian violence.In recent days, more than 100 people have died in clashes between Syrian pro-government forces and militants from the country’s Druse minority. The Druse practice a secretive religion with its roots in Islam, and those living in Syria have close ties to the Druse community in Israel.Friday’s strike is the second time since the violence erupted this week that Israel has intervened militarily.“This is…

The Shell gas station logo is displayed on February 13, 2025 in Austin, Texas.Brandon Bell | Getty Images News | Getty ImagesBritish oil giant Shell on Friday reported a sharp fall in first-quarter profit, following a period of weaker crude prices.Shell reported adjusted earnings of $5.58 billion for the first three months of the year, beating analyst expectations of $5.09 billion, according to an LSEG-compiled consensus. A separate forecast from analysts polled by Vara Research had expected Shell’s first-quarter profit to come in at $4.96 billion.Shell reported adjusted earnings of $7.73 billion over the same period last year and $3.66…

Nigel Farage’s insurgent anti-immigration party, Reform U.K., scored a significant, if narrow, victory Friday in a parliamentary special election in the northwest of England, serving notice that Mr. Farage, a populist fixture and close ally of President Trump, is again a rising force in British politics.Reform’s candidate, Sarah Pochin, won by a razor-thin margin of six votes over her Labour Party opponent, Karen Shore, in Runcorn and Helsby, seizing what had been a safe seat for Labour until the incumbent, Mike Amesbury, was forced to resign after being convicted of assault for punching one of his constituents.On a night of…
